Transaction 1659387fd5558e4248bbc4ae61235d47ce80eaf5bbe796a564550dd9e17fdd99
2 Input
2 Outputs
- 1659387fd5558e4248bbc4ae61235d47ce80eaf5bbe796a564550dd9e17fdd99:0
- 1659387fd5558e4248bbc4ae61235d47ce80eaf5bbe796a564550dd9e17fdd99:1
value 1001583
address 1Dgw4zP4GGLaNaMECrHk1aWRwgfuKiLS5A
value 227570000
address 1HiEBTYc31FLAPiN8i9Jzn3Z9eZvep5Uvj